== English == === Etymology === Named after Dagfinn Aarskog, a Norwegian pediatrician and human geneticist who first described it in 1970, and Charles I. Scott, Jr., an American medical geneticist who independently described it in 1971. === Noun === Aarskog-Scott syndrome (uncountable) An inherited disease characterized by short stature, facial abnormalities, and skeletal and genital anomalies.
